Do not use batteries of a model different from the original one; the
use of a different battery charge may damaged the device or cause re.
Charging the battery after each use of the e-scooter will extend its resist-
ance and performance.
Do not use the battery in extreme environments (-20°C; +50°C), this may
cause malfunctions or even risk of re.
Do not expose the battery to sun for too long (for instance, in the boot of
the car) and do not throw it in re, thismaycauseanexplosion.
It is necessary to completely charge the battery each month to avoid
damaging it. If that does not happen, the battery enters a self-protection
status and cannot be charged. In this case, contact your retailer.
Excessively long periods of time between one charge and the next one
may damage the battery irreversibly.
Proceed with the charge of the battery in dry environments, away from
combustibles and ammable elements.
Battery replacement must ONLY be carried out by authorized repairers.
Do not let children or animals touch the battery or the battery charger
during charge phase.
Battery charge temperature: 10-40°C.
When the battery charger is connected to the e-scooter, all the electric
functions and the motor are disabled to avoid overheating or damages to
the components.
The external exible cable or cord of this transformer cannot be replaced
if damaged; if the cord is damaged, the transformer shall be scrapped.
The battery must be removed from the appliance before it is scrapped.
